Urban legend tells us that friends of Ernest Hemingway once bet him he couldn’t write a short story in six words. His response:

For sale: Baby shoes, never worn.

Whether it’s true or not, one can see the power of brevity in this exercise. So, here’s the challenge: Create your own six word story about Indiana food!
